What is Nano Banana 2?
Nano Banana 2 is an advanced AI image generation model developed by Google, building on the success of its predecessor, Nano Banana. It leverages cutting-edge machine learning techniques to generate high-quality images from simple textual prompts, allowing users to visualize their ideas seamlessly. With its enhanced capabilities, this version promises more accurate outputs, improved contextual understanding, and a wider variety of artistic styles. It’s designed to cater to both seasoned professionals and casual users, making image creation accessible to everyone.

Best Practices for Utilizing AI Image Generation
To fully leverage the capabilities of Nano Banana 2, users should consider adopting certain best practices:
- Clear and Concise Prompts: Detailed prompts yield better results. Users should be as descriptive as possible, including aspects like style, color, and context.
- Experiment with Variations: Utilizing different prompts can lead to discovering unique image possibilities. Don’t hesitate to iterate on your ideas.
- Post-Processing: Take advantage of Nano Banana 2’s editing features to refine generated images, enhancing aspects like clarity, brightness, and contrast.
